Table 1. Types of nature-based solutions, their fishery and inland water management benefits and co-benefits

Types of NbS Fishery and inland water management benefits Co-benefits Sources
Wetland management ∙ Fish farming∙ Sustain fisheries and aquaculture∙ Maintain or boost fish stocks∙ Provide fish habitat (spawning, feeding)∙ Clean water∙ Regulate water flow∙ Reuse nutrients∙ Water temperature control ∙ Biodiversity∙ Stimulate local economies and job creation (farming, fishing, tourism)∙ Carbon storage and sequestration∙ Provide a social amenity (recreation) Cross et al. Reconnectingrivers tofloodplains ∙ Maintain or boost fish stocks∙ Provide diverse habitats for fish∙ Maintain water abstractions∙ Water supply regulation∙ Food mitigation∙ Water purification ∙ Biodiversity∙ Recreation∙ Nutrient replenishment∙ Livelihood opportunities∙ Resilience to extreme∙ Climate events Addy et al. Riparian buffers ∙ Provide diverse habitats for fish∙ Migration corridor and nursery area for fish∙ Riverine flood mitigation∙ Water purification∙ Erosion reduction ∙ Water temperature control ∙ Biodiversity ∙ Recreation Arlinghaus et al. River restoration ∙ Provide diverse habitats for fish∙ Maintain or boost fish stocks∙ Provide fish shelter areas during high flows∙ Water supply regulation∙ Pollution purification∙ Reduce habitat loss and sediments ∙ Water supply regulation∙ Flood mitigation∙ Aesthetic value∙ Biodiversity∙ Recreation and tourism∙ Food mitigation Addy et al. Protected areas ∙ Provide diverse habitats for fish∙ Maintain or boost fish stocks∙ Water supply regulation∙ Physical modification reduction∙ Reduce habitat loss and sediments ∙ Climate change mitigation∙ Biodiversity Abell et al. (2007)Kupilas et al. (2021)Loury (2020)Marselle et al. (2019)
Aquaculture ∙ Fish production∙ Reduce capture fishery∙ Maintain or boost fish stocks∙ Reduce pollution discharge ∙ Economic and ecological targets∙ Livelihood opportunities IUCN (2022)
